Join Suzanne Cook as she talks about the important and surprising ways you can increase the health and productivity of your soil while also making gardening much easier. She will explain how disturbing the soil as little as possible is better for us and all aspects of our environment. The talk will include other practical techniques to improve your gardening life.
Suzanne Cook has helped organize Edmonton's Seedy Sundays since 2007. An avid gardener for 55 years, she currently gives talks through the Edmonton Federation of Community Leagues seed initiatives and at various seed saving events.
